The Health Risks of Sitting Too Long for Writers
Sitting for extended periods can have a significant impact on your health, leading to a variety of serious conditions. Prolonged sitting contributes to issues such as:
-
Chronic back and neck pain
-
Poor posture and spinal issues
-
Increased risk of heart disease and diabetes
-
Decreased circulation causing fatigue and discomfort
These physical issues can significantly affect creativity and productivity. Studies show that adults who sit for more than 8 hours a day face much higher health risks compared to those who stand or move regularly. Prolonged sitting not only causes discomfort but can also impair focus, making it harder to stay productive throughout the day.

Tips for Using Your Standing Desk Effectively
Start Slowly: Begin by standing for 15-30 minutes every hour, gradually increasing the duration as your body adjusts.
-
Use an Anti-Fatigue Mat: An anti-fatigue mat helps reduce leg and foot strain, making long hours of standing more comfortable.
-
Position Your Monitor at Eye Level: Keeping your monitor at eye level prevents neck and shoulder strain, promoting better posture.
-
Wear Comfortable, Supportive Shoes: Proper footwear is essential to minimize discomfort and support your posture while standing.
These simple tips can help you maximize the health benefits of your standing desk and stay comfortable throughout your workday.
